Sanofi (NYSE: SNY) is a leading global integrated healthcare company that discovers, develops and distributes therapeutic solutions to improve the lives of everyone. With 100,000 dedicated professionals in more than 100 countries, Sanofi is devoted to advancing healthcare around the world. Sanofi is structured in 3 Global Business Units (GBUs): Specialty Care, General Medicines, and Vaccines.
The Senior Administrative Assistant will be responsible for providing support to three leaders on the Global Rare Diseases Leadership Team, a part of our Specialty Care business. The team is committed to breaking barriers through groundbreaking science with an aim to improve the health and lives of people with rare diseases.
This role requires a high level of administrative skill, project management, and technical competence as the organization is complex, global and has many internal and external senior partners. Strong oral and written communication skills, flexibility and the ability to manage multiple tasks of equal/varying priorities are essential. Responsibilities will include but not be limited to booking and managing national and international travel, expense reporting, organizing meetings and team events and leading projects. This person is expected to work in the Cambridge office at least two days per week.

Provides outstanding administrative support
Travel arrangements – coordinate domestic and international travel needs
Calendar and email management – proactively manage Outlook calendars, resolving schedule conflicts, and prioritizing meetings; Review email and prioritize appropriately and with discretion.
Expense reports – process expenses accurately and in a timely manner
Event coordination – arrange off-site meetings and events including venue, A/V, catering, etc.
Support with Sanofi systems including Workday tasks, intake processing Global Request Forms, creation & tracking invoices and purchase orders
